Heads up, future maintainers: the pooler for the Ordersmith database started rejecting connections last night because the service credential expired. We rotated it and bumped the pool's max lifetime to 30 minutes so stale handles get recycled sooner. If this happens again, check the Vaultling rotation job first. The fresh key for the pooler's internal auth is below.

gateway credential: zpat7_wu4aBVX

Ticket: contractor onboarding — Dunmarsh site. Hi team, we've got a contractor from Pellow & Verity starting Monday for a two-week HVAC survey. Can someone set up a temp locker, add them to the sign-in sheet, and flag the roof hatch keys as reserved? Their permanent badge won't be ready until Wednesday, so for the first couple of days they'll get through the service corridor door with the code below.

badge for hahog-kajop: bdg-OOCJJ-0

# Contact Guide: Incremental Static Rebuilds

The Quillstone publishing platform rebuilds only pages whose content hashes changed since the last deploy. The rebuild queue, cache invalidation rules, and signing of build artifacts are owned by the Static Infra group. For security reviews, note that partial rebuilds can serve stale pages if the dependency graph is tampered with, so audit findings in that area should go to them first. Questions about artifact provenance or the rebuild trigger ACLs should be sent to the address below.

alerts address for kafof-bagag: kasael@olvarqdyn.corp

**Locker Assignment — Night Shift**

Lockers 40–58 in the Brindlehall changing rooms are reserved for night staff. Take any free one, tag it with your name slip, clear it by end of rotation. Broken locks: log with Facilities, don't force them. The changing-room door stays locked after 22:00. Use the code below to enter.

door code, tajof-kageg: bdg-QVDCE-3